BABANG GOLOK V. MAMBOK DIYALPWAN

Legalpedia Citation: (1990) Legalpedia (SC) 11671

In the Supreme Court of Nigeria

Fri Jun 29, 1990

Suit Number: SC 215/1986

CORAM


MOHAMMED BELLO, JUSTICE, SUPREME COURT

AGUSTINE NNAMANI, JUSTICE, SUPREME COURT

SAIDU KAWU, JUSTICE, SUPREME COURT

SALIHU MODIBBO ALFA BELGORE, JUSTICE, SUPREME COURT

PHILLIP NNEAEMEKA-AGU, JUSTICE, SUPREME COURT


PARTIES


BABANG GOLOK APPELLANTS


RESPONDENTS


AREA(S) OF LAW



SUMMARY OF FACTS

The respondent sued the appellant for the return of the land he borrowed him. His claim was dismissed by the Customary Court of Appeal. Only ground one of his appeal raises issue of customary law


HELD


The court held that there could only be an appeal to the court of appeal from the decision of the customary court of appeal based on customary law and struck out the other ground of appeal.


ISSUES


Whether, under the Constitution of the Federal Republic of Nigeria, 1979, there is a right of appeal to the Court of Appeal from a decision of Customary Court of Appeal on a ground of appeal, which does not pertain to any question of customary law.
